Variables are in the form:
${<name>}
${<name>=<default>}
Variables are set with the `Vars{"key": "value", ...}` option. Undefined
variable references in the grammar will result in an error at construction
time.
variable references in the grammar without a default will result in an error at
construction time.
Variables can also be set via the `set:"K=V"` tag. In this case, those variables will be available for that
node and all children. This is useful for composition by allowing the same struct to be reused.
